Bionano announces french publication of an effective method for analysis of multiple myeloma by ogm

San diego, april 08, 2025 (globe newswire) -- bionano genomics, inc. (nasdaq: bngo) today announced a study published in the journal of molecular diagnostics that describes a method for analysis of multiple myeloma (mm) by optical genome mapping (ogm). mm is one of the most common blood cancers, or hematologic malignancies, and is understood to be a difficult sample to analyze using traditional cytogenetics. direct analysis of mm samples, by methods such as fish or ogm, can be problematic because it is challenging to isolate enough cells with a known mm marker (cd138) on their surface, so-called cd138-positive cells. in this paper, researchers at institute of medical genetics, lille university hospital, lille, france, have described a method for ogm that can overcome the hurdle of limited sample quantity and can cut in half the effective cd138-positive cell requirement for analysis by ogm.
